February 15, 2011 – Some people find reviewing a product roadmap example useful for helping them see how this crucial document can be applied in specific areas. This article shows an example of one I created for a software house, but the concepts are kept relatively generic so that the process can be applied to any industry.
After joining a small software house as their new product manager it was my goal to initially define a clear product roadmap for the next two years. Two years is about right for any company as any goals you set past that will often change in relation to your products (due to competition, technological trends, etc.). The initial product roadmap had included a large amount of conceptual ideas from the CTO’s own innovation strategy regarding how new technologies were to be used.
It was important however to also get feedback from marketing department’s, sales, engineering heads, quality control, etc. These ideas form the basis of the research and analysis required for producing a product roadmap example. The goal was to identify specific markets that these ideas can relate to and then research the potential of these markets (i.e. the volume of customers, competition, potential return on investment, etc.).
Once this research was complete it was possible to focus in on specific markets and product lines/features that should be targeted. These were prioritized based on desirability. In this case we focused on which products have the most desirable ROI.
Longer term goals were not discarded completely but kept within the queue/list as long term or follow-on product lines. The CTO’s innovation strategy also used architectural decisions which relate to creating a product framework upon which different product lines could be built. This is commonplace in software development where the basic framework of application code can be reused in numerous products.
The final step then was to have the product roadmap reviewed by as many stakeholders within the company as possible. This did result in a large amount of rework as extra ideas and concepts were included.
